description = [[
|
||
|
Connects to the IBM DB2 Administration Server (DAS) on TCP or UDP port 523 and
|
||
|
exports the server profile. No authentication is required for this request.
|
||
|
|
||
|
The script will also set the port product and version if a version scan is
|
||
|
requested.
|
||
|
]]

--- Research Notes:
|
||
|
--
|
||
|
-- Little documentation on the protocol used to communicate with the IBM DB2 Admin Server
|
||
|
-- service exists. The packets and methods here were developed based on data captured
|
||
|
-- in the wild. Interviews with knowledgeable individuals indicates that the following
|
||
|
-- information can be used to recreate the traffic.
|
||
|
--
|
||
|
-- Requirements:
|
||
|
-- IBM DB2 Administrative Server (DAS) version >= 7.x instance, typically on port 523 tcp or udp
|
||
|
-- IBM DB2 Control Center (Java application, workings on Linux, Windows, etc)
|
||
|
--
|
||
|
-- Steps to reproduce:
|
||
|
-- Ensure network connectivity from test host to DB2 DAS instance on 523
|
||
|
-- In the Control Center, right click on All Systems and click Add
|
||
|
-- Enter the DB2 server IP or hostname in the System Name field and click OK
|
||
|
-- Start packet capture
|
||
|
-- Under All Systems right click on your DB2 server, choose export profile, enter file location, click OK
|
||
|
-- Stop packet capture
|
||
|
--
|
||
|
-- Details on how to reproduce these steps with the CLI are welcome.
